1. A method for the extraction, identification and comparison of skylines from imagery data for the purpose of accurately locating the position of a mobile platform for navigation purposes, said method comprised of:

  • a. providing an image sensor capable of acquiring an image of a circumferential field of view;

    b. providing a processing means capable of processing the image acquired by the image sensor;

    c. obtaining one or more images of said skyline with said image sensor and transferring said images to said processing means;

    d. providing an algorithm implemented by the processing means, said algorithm including the following steps;

    i. identification and extraction of a first set of one or more skylines from a first set of one or more circumferential images obtained by said image sensor;

    ii. modeling and representation of said skylines;

    iii. assigning coordinates to the skylines in said first set, wherein the coordinates represent the location from which each image was taken;

    iv. storing said first set of skylines together with the coordinates assigned to it in a database;

    v. identification and extraction of a second skyline from a second circumferential image obtained by said image sensor;

    vi. modeling and representation of said second skyline;

    vii. comparing said second modeled skyline to the skylines of said first set of modeled skylines stored in said database to find a match between said second skyline and at least one of said skylines from said first set of skylines stored in said database; and

    viii. assigning said coordinates assigned to said first skyline to said second skyline, after a match is found.
